Activin‐A Regulates Bone Morphogenetic Protein Signaling in Pulmonary Endothelial Cells Without Affecting Bone Morphogenetic Protein Type‐II Receptor Expression

ABSTRACT Activin‐A is elevated in p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H) patients, and reportedly suppresses BMPR‐II. This suggests one mechanism of action for PAH drug, sotatercept, an activin‐ligand trap. However, we were unable to confirm that activin‐A reduces BMPR‐II in pulmonary endothelial cel...
